The University of Saskatchewan seeks a full time Assistant Professor in Accounting to enhance research and teaching in Saskatoon. Join a vibrant academic community with a focus on financial accounting and sustainability. In this tenure track role, the successful candidate will contribute to research and scholarship excellence through high-quality publications.
Candidates should focus on areas such as financial accounting, sustainability reporting, and taxation, with a preference for judgement and decision-making methodologies. Teaching experience at undergraduate and graduate levels is expected and valued. Key Responsibilities:
- Conduct impactful research in financial accounting and reporting
- Teach undergraduate and graduate courses in accounting
- Publish peer-reviewed articles in academic journals
- Mentor students and support academic growth
- Engage in departmental and faculty service activities Requirements:
- Ph.D. in Accounting or nearing completion
- CPA designation is an asset
- Strong research background in accounting disciplines
- Proven teaching skills at higher education levels
- Commitment to diversity and inclusion in academia Embrace a robust academic career at the University of Saskatchewan, contributing to impactful research and quality teaching.
